Output 2c3bc123e01ca2e8eb3cdfdcf3b17caede06d0fee60a8362708bf54e8c67ab98:84

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e38ffa852794e55f8118d4eb823fc393d5429b2833535d509ae458a9be43890a
address
bc1puw8l4pf8jnj4lqgc6n4cy07rj0259xegxdf465y6u3v2n0jr3y9q6d4322
transaction
2c3bc123e01ca2e8eb3cdfdcf3b17caede06d0fee60a8362708bf54e8c67ab98
spent
true